All my DSSTs have been internet based. I love it. The time limit is never a problem for me...I have never even come close to taking up two full hours. And I love getting my score back right away. When I had to wait for my score on the English Comp CLEP I just about went NUTS.

Plus, I like the "review" feature at the end of the test. I don't know how it works on the paper-based tests, but the DSSTs are like the CLEPs in that there is a "summary review" page that shows you all the questions and which ones you've marked and want to go back to. To me that is easier than the flip-flip-flipping that I assume you do on a paper-based test and also ensures you don't miss anything.
